HRIS Analyst – HR Project Manager
Marmon Holdings, Inc.Group HRIS Analyst and Project Manager coordinating HRIS support and data insights for the Electrical Group. Partnering with businesses to execute HR programs and streamline processes.

About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Partner with Group HR Leaders to plan and execute annual HR programs (e.g., Performance Management, Merit & Bonus, Talent Planning), including audits, reporting, tracking, and communications
- Ensure HR programs and transactions are accurately executed in MPower in alignment with group and enterprise requirements
- Support acquisitions, divestitures, integrations, and other strategic or operational initiatives
- Support additional group-specific HR priorities and projects as directed by the Group HR Leader
- Collaborate with Business HR leaders to define best practices and implement standard Group-level resources and consistent processes to support Group HR goals.
- Serve as the first point of contact for HRIS questions and system support for assigned groups
- Manage HRIS tickets, ensuring timely resolution and a high level of customer support
- Provide data insights, dashboards, and reports to support informed decision-making by HR and business leadership
Requirements
What you’ll need- 2+ years of related HRIS experience (Workday preferred)
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to troubleshoot system and data issues
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el
- Experience with reporting and data analysis tools (e.g., Excel, Power BI, Tableau, SQL, Python, or R) preferred
- Ability to interpret and apply written, verbal, and technical instructions
- Ability to communicate effectively with HR partners, leaders, and system users
- Ability to manage multiple priorities in environments with limited standardization
- Preferred: HR certification (e.g., SHRM-CP, PHR) or data analytics certification (e.g., Google Data Analytics, Tableau Desktop Specialist)
- Experience in HR related role in a manufacturing environment
